Heathrow wins top European airport accolade

30 Jun 2015  2047 | Business & Trade Fairs

Heathrow has been named best large airport in Europe at the Airports Council International Europe (ACI EUROPE) awards.

Heathrow beat European rival hubs Charles de Gaulle Airport in Paris and Amsterdam’s Schipol Airport to the title, which recognises airports that serve more than 25 million passengers annually,

The award tops a record-breaking year for the airport with 73.4 million passengers using the facility.

Recognising Heathrow’s commitment to environmental responsibility, the airport also received the Eco-Innovation Award. Through a range of measures that include the world’s largest single site car-share scheme and improvements to public transport provision, Heathrow has reduced air pollution by 16% over five years.

John Holland-Kaye, CEO of Heathrow Airport said: “I am immensely proud to receive these awards on behalf of all the people who work every day to make Heathrow better for its passengers.

“Heathrow plays a hugely important role both as the front door to the UK and also by connecting British people, exporters and exports to markets across the globe. Our efforts to make this one of the best airports in the world have been recognised and we now need permission to expand Heathrow to take our country even further.”
